TL;DR Summary

SpaceX's Starship has a 50% chance of success on its first-ever orbital test flight, according to Elon Musk. The company aims to launch the test flight from its South Texas site in the next month or so. Starship is designed to be fully and rapidly reusable, making Mars colonization and other ambitious exploration feats feasible. SpaceX is building multiple Starship vehicles at the South Texas site and plans to launch them in relatively quick succession over the coming months.
